Transaction 41ec868ac160b3d420022ba3c880a97bac94f6c2e815efbf24c82cb83e51da34
1 Input
1 Output
-
41ec868ac160b3d420022ba3c880a97bac94f6c2e815efbf24c82cb83e51da34:0
- value
- 10598164
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 10dca62d99b1bc2acc785fe71ca42dcae994444e OP_EQUALVERIFY OP_CHECKSIG
- address
- 12YA93K22kDRPFrB8p2WeHM3pHkq3JBXPx